What technical specifications are critical when selecting a computer fan for industrial or high-performance use?
When sourcing computer fans, you must prioritize Airflow (measured in CFM) and Static Pressure (mmH2O). For server environments or dense heatsinks, high static pressure is essential to push air through resistance. Additionally, verify the Bearing Type: Fluid Dynamic Bearings (FDB) or Dual Ball Bearings are preferred for 24/7 operations due to their MTBF (Mean Time Between Failures) of over 50,000 to 100,000 hours. Ensure the connector type (4-pin PWM vs. 3-pin DC) aligns with your system's speed control requirements.
How can I ensure the computer fans meet international safety and quality standards?
Compliance is non-negotiable in cross-border trade. Ensure the products carry CE, RoHS, and FCC certifications to guarantee electrical safety and environmental compliance. For the North American market, UL or ETL listing is highly recommended. You should also request ISO 9001 certification from the manufacturer to ensure consistent production quality and IP54/IP67 ratings if the fans are intended for dusty or humid industrial environments.
What are the key factors in evaluating the noise-to-performance ratio?
Buyers should look for the Noise Level expressed in Decibels (dB) or Sones. High-quality fans utilize anti-vibration pads at the mounting points and optimized blade geometry to reduce turbulence. Request a noise spectrum analysis report from the supplier to ensure the acoustic profile is suitable for your specific application, especially for office or home electronics where noise pollution is a concern.
What customization options (OEM/ODM) should I discuss with suppliers?
For B2B buyers, customization often involves custom cable lengths, specific connector types (e.g., Molex, JST), and branded labeling. If aesthetics are important, discuss ARGB (Addressable RGB) integration and software compatibility (e.g., ASUS Aura Sync). For industrial clients, you may require custom PWM curves or auto-restart functions that protect the motor if the blades are obstructed.

How can I mitigate the risk of receiving counterfeit or sub-standard bearings?
This is a common risk in electronics. Request a factory audit or a third-party inspection (such as SGS or Intertek) before the final payment. Specifically, ask for a teardown report of a random sample to verify that the bearing type matches the specification sheet. What is the best strategy for negotiating pricing and MOQs with fan manufacturers?
Suppliers typically offer tiered pricing based on volume, with significant discounts (10-20%) for orders exceeding 5,000 units. To negotiate effectively, provide a forecast of your annual demand rather than a one-time spot buy. If you are a startup, negotiate a lower MOQ for the first trial order by agreeing to a slightly higher unit price, with the proviso that the difference will be credited back upon your first bulk order.
What are the logistics precautions for shipping sensitive electronic components like fans?
Computer fans are sensitive to physical impact and static. Ensure the supplier uses Anti-Static Packaging (ESD bags) and reinforced double-wall corrugated export cartons. Since fans contain magnets, they may be classified as 'Magnetic Goods' for air freight, requiring a Magnetic Inspection Report. For large volumes, Sea Freight (FCL/LCL) is most cost-effective, but ensure the use of desiccants in the container to prevent moisture damage during transit.
How do I handle international trade policy and tariff concerns?
Check the HS Code (typically 8414.59) for computer fans in your country to determine import duties. Be aware of Anti-Dumping duties that may apply to certain electronic components from specific regions. Always use Incoterms 2020 (such as FOB or DAP) clearly in your contract to define exactly when the risk and cost transfer from the seller to the buyer.
